CNPC, the parent of PetroChina, has announced that it will invest 8.33bn Yen to expand the annual capacity at its refinery in Karamay, Xinjiang province. The refinery’s annual capacity will increase to between six and seven million tons of heavy oil and between three and four million tons of thin oil.
The facility, which began construction in August 2005, began operations in 2009. It currently processes high-sulfur crude oil delivered from Kazakhstan
